This article analyzes real-time artificial intelligence (AI) solutions in autonomous systems and robotics. The research focuses on rapid data processing, real-time analysis of sensor signals, and decision-making processes in robots and autonomous devices. Real-time AI algorithms, including machine learning and deep neural networks, enable robots to optimize their movements, improve safety, and enable efficient interaction with the environment. The results of the study provide practical recommendations for industrial robots, automated transport and smart manufacturing systems
